配置更新
This commit is contained in:
+3
-3
@@ -4,9 +4,9 @@ VITE_APP_TITLE=情绪博物馆
|
||||
VITE_APP_VERSION=1.0.0
|
||||
|
||||
# API配置
|
||||
VITE_API_BASE_URL=http://47.111.10.27:19089/api
|
||||
VITE_WS_BASE_URL=ws://47.111.10.27:19089/api
|
||||
VITE_UPLOAD_URL=http://47.111.10.27:19089/api/upload
|
||||
VITE_API_BASE_URL=http://101.200.208.45:19089/api
|
||||
VITE_WS_BASE_URL=ws://101.200.208.45:19089/api
|
||||
VITE_UPLOAD_URL=http://101.200.208.45:19089/api/upload
|
||||
|
||||
# 调试配置
|
||||
VITE_DEBUG=false
|
||||
|
||||
Regular → Executable
+12
-8
@@ -2,7 +2,7 @@
|
||||
# 部署脚本 - 将构建好的文件上传到服务器
|
||||
# 使用方法: ./deploy.sh
|
||||
|
||||
SERVER_IP="47.111.10.27"
|
||||
SERVER_IP="101.200.208.45"
|
||||
USERNAME="root"
|
||||
REMOTE_PATH="/data/www/emotion-museum"
|
||||
|
||||
@@ -24,14 +24,18 @@ echo "正在上传文件到服务器 $SERVER_IP..."
|
||||
|
||||
# 上传所有文件到服务器
|
||||
if scp dist/index.html "${USERNAME}@${SERVER_IP}:${REMOTE_PATH}/" && \
|
||||
scp -r dist/assets "${USERNAME}@${SERVER_IP}:${REMOTE_PATH}/" && \
|
||||
scp dist/test-*.html "${USERNAME}@${SERVER_IP}:${REMOTE_PATH}/"; then
|
||||
|
||||
echo "部署完成!"
|
||||
echo "访问地址: http://$SERVER_IP/emotion-museum/"
|
||||
|
||||
scp -r dist/assets "${USERNAME}@${SERVER_IP}:${REMOTE_PATH}/"; then
|
||||
|
||||
# 上传测试文件(如果存在)
|
||||
if [ -f "dist/test-login-redirect.html" ]; then
|
||||
scp dist/test-*.html "${USERNAME}@${SERVER_IP}:${REMOTE_PATH}/" 2>/dev/null || true
|
||||
fi
|
||||
|
||||
echo "✅ 部署完成!"
|
||||
echo "📱 访问地址: http://$SERVER_IP/emotion-museum/"
|
||||
|
||||
else
|
||||
echo "部署失败,请检查:"
|
||||
echo "❌ 部署失败,请检查:"
|
||||
echo "1. 服务器IP地址是否正确"
|
||||
echo "2. SSH密钥是否配置正确"
|
||||
echo "3. 服务器目录权限是否正确"
|
||||
|
||||
+6
-6
@@ -59,25 +59,25 @@ ls -la dist/
|
||||
### 方法二:手动部署
|
||||
```bash
|
||||
# 1. 上传index.html
|
||||
scp dist/index.html root@47.111.10.27:/data/www/emotion-museum/
|
||||
scp dist/index.html root@101.200.208.45:/data/www/emotion-museum/
|
||||
|
||||
# 2. 上传assets目录
|
||||
scp -r dist/assets root@47.111.10.27:/data/www/emotion-museum/
|
||||
scp -r dist/assets root@101.200.208.45:/data/www/emotion-museum/
|
||||
|
||||
# 3. 上传测试文件
|
||||
scp dist/test-*.html root@47.111.10.27:/data/www/emotion-museum/
|
||||
scp dist/test-*.html root@101.200.208.45:/data/www/emotion-museum/
|
||||
```
|
||||
|
||||
## ✅ 部署后验证
|
||||
|
||||
### 1. 基础功能验证
|
||||
- [ ] 访问 http://47.111.10.27/emotion-museum/ 正常加载
|
||||
- [ ] 访问 http://101.200.208.45/emotion-museum/ 正常加载
|
||||
- [ ] 静态资源(CSS/JS)正常加载,无404错误
|
||||
- [ ] 页面样式正常显示
|
||||
|
||||
### 2. 路由验证
|
||||
- [ ] 访问 http://47.111.10.27/emotion-museum/chat 正常
|
||||
- [ ] 访问 http://47.111.10.27/emotion-museum/diary 正常
|
||||
- [ ] 访问 http://101.200.208.45/emotion-museum/chat 正常
|
||||
- [ ] 访问 http://101.200.208.45/emotion-museum/diary 正常
|
||||
- [ ] 刷新页面不会出现404错误
|
||||
|
||||
### 3. 登录流程验证
|
||||
|
||||
+4
-4
@@ -68,7 +68,7 @@ npm run build
|
||||
将 `dist/` 目录下的所有文件上传到服务器的 `/data/www/emotion-museum/` 目录
|
||||
|
||||
3. **验证部署**
|
||||
访问:http://47.111.10.27/emotion-museum/
|
||||
访问:http://101.200.208.45/emotion-museum/
|
||||
|
||||
## 文件结构
|
||||
|
||||
@@ -106,9 +106,9 @@ location /emotion-museum/ {
|
||||
## 验证部署
|
||||
|
||||
部署完成后,访问以下地址验证:
|
||||
- 主页:http://47.111.10.27/emotion-museum/
|
||||
- 聊天页面:http://47.111.10.27/emotion-museum/chat
|
||||
- 日记页面:http://47.111.10.27/emotion-museum/diary
|
||||
- 主页:http://101.200.208.45/emotion-museum/
|
||||
- 聊天页面:http://101.200.208.45/emotion-museum/chat
|
||||
- 日记页面:http://101.200.208.45/emotion-museum/diary
|
||||
|
||||
## 注意事项
|
||||
|
||||
|
||||
Reference in New Issue
Block a user